How much do mobile device management j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for mobile device management in Indiana is $92,666.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,900.00 and $102,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ges encountered in a mobile device management role?

Professionals in Mobile Device Management often encounter challenges such as supporting a wide variety of devices and operating systems, keeping up with frequent software updates, and maintaining high security standards for corporate data. Balancing end-user convenience with compliance requirements and troubleshooting remote issues can also be complex due to the diversity of environments and user needs. Strong communication and analytical skills help address these challenges, enabling you to deliver seamless IT support while effectively safeguarding sensitive information. You’ll frequently collaborate with IT security, help desk teams, and end users to implement solutions that keep the organization’s mobile ecosystem running smoothly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in mobile device management?

To thrive in Mobile Device Management, you need a solid understanding of enterprise mobility, device configuration, and network security, typically backed by relevant IT certifications or a degree in information technology. Familiarity with leading MDM platforms like Microsoft Intune, VMware Workspace ONE, or MobileIron, as well as knowledge of both iOS and Android operating systems, is crucial. Strong problem-solving, communication, and organizational skills help professionals effectively address user issues and coordinate with cross-functional teams. These abilities are fundamental for securing company data, ensuring device compliance, and supporting a mobile-enabled workforce.

What does a mobile device management job entail?

A Mobile Device Management (MDM) job involves overseeing the deployment, security, and compliance of mobile devices within an organization. MDM professionals configure policies, enforce security measures, and manage software updates to safeguard corporate data. They work with MDM solutions like Microsoft Intune or VMware Workspace ONE to streamline device management. Their role also includes troubleshooting device issues and ensuring regulatory compliance.

Summary
The IT Asset Analyst is responsible for providing exceptional technical support to employees while ensuring company devices, systems, and user activities comply with organizational security policies and healthcare-related compliance requirements. This role supports hardware, software, mobile devices, user access, endpoint security, and compliance initiatives to protect company information and maintain business continuity.
The ideal candidate combines strong technical troubleshooting skills with attention to detail, security awareness, and excellent customer service.
Job Resposibilities:
Technical Support
  • Provide first and second-level technical support to employees.
  • Install, configure, and maintain desktop computers, laptops, printers, scanners, and mobile devices.
  • Troubleshoot hardware, software, and peripheral issues.
  • Configure and deploy new employee equipment.
  • Document support issues and resolutions within the ticketing system.

Device Management
  • Maintain accurate inventory of company technology assets.
  • Perform device imaging, setup, and replacement activities.
  • Manage endpoint management solutions and software deployments.
  • Monitor device health, patching, and update compliance.
  • Coordinate equipment lifecycle and refresh programs.

Security and Compliance
  • Ensure company devices comply with security policies and standards.
  • Assist with endpoint protection, antivirus, and device security monitoring.
  • Support multi-factor authentication and access control processes.
  • Participate in user access reviews and account audits.
  • Assist with security awareness initiatives and employee education.
  • Monitor compliance with company policies related to device usage and information security.
  • Report and escalate potential security incidents.
  • Support internal and external compliance audits.
  • Maintain documentation related to security and compliance activities.

Process Improvement
  • Create and maintain technical documentation and knowledge base articles.
  • Identify recurring issues and recommend corrective actions.
  • Participate in contin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Assist with developing support procedures and standards.
